Decadence® Deluxe 'Pink Lemonade' False Indigo (Baptisia) | Proven Winners®
Common Name: False Indigo
Add a refreshing twist to your garden with Decadence® Deluxe 'Pink Lemonade' False Indigo. This extraordinary Baptisia produces soft yellow flower spikes in late spring that gradually mature to a dusty raspberry-purple, creating a stunning two-toned display as both colors appear on the plant at the same time. The unique color transition, combined with its handsome deep blue-green foliage, makes this variety a standout focal point in sunny landscapes.
With its large, mounded habit and exceptional durability, 'Pink Lemonade' is as dependable as it is beautiful. This North American native perennial is drought tolerant once established, deer resistant, salt tolerant, and requires no deadheading, making it an outstanding low-maintenance choice for gardeners. Over time, it develops into a substantial, long-lived clump that provides structure, texture, and season-long interest, with attractive foliage and decorative seed pods extending its appeal into fall.
Description: A striking perennial featuring soft yellow flower spikes that mature to dusty raspberry-purple, displaying both colors simultaneously in late spring. Its large, mounded habit and attractive blue-green foliage provide lasting structure and beauty in the landscape.
USDA Zones: 4–9
Exposure: Full Sun to Part Sun
Height: 42–48 inches
Width: 46–48 inches
Type: Perennial
Flower Color: Soft Yellow aging to Dusty Raspberry Purple
Foliage Color: Deep Blue-Green
